right now i have my sirius radio mounted just behind my shifter, with the power wiring going under my cupholders into the power outlet inside the center console. i'm going to hard wire the power so that my sirius will turn off with my car. i know i can find a source in my fuse box, but i remember reading a thread months ago where someone stated that there's an unused plug (manual tranny only) under the cupholders once you take the center console out. is anyone familiar with this??

my question is......which color wire is the power wire??

it was suggested to me in another thread to hardwire mine into the fusebox in the passenger side kickpanel box. You can buy a fuseadapter that allows you to plug into an empty fuse location and it has a hot wire pigtail coming out of it. You can pick the fuse size to go into the fuse holder...2 amp slo-blo for the Sirius. I have not done this yet. Plan on doing it this week coming up while I am on vacation....
